Windy Hill, Jacksonville, FL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Windy Hill?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Windy Hill Studio Apartments | $1,471 | $1,335 | $1,611 |
| Windy Hill 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,558 | $1,140 | $2,141 |
| Windy Hill 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,899 | $1,175 | $3,596 |
| Windy Hill 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,402 | $1,425 | $8,789 |
| Windy Hill 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,891 | $2,891 | $2,891 |

Cheapest Available Windy Hill Apartments for Rent
 The cheapest available apartment rental in the Windy Hill area of Jacksonville, FL is a 1 Bed unit found at The Club At Town Center priced from $1,137. Pine Meadows Apartments has the second lowest priced unit, which is a 2 Beds apartment currently listed from $1,175. Here are the most affordable Windy Hill apartments for rent in Jacksonville, FL:
| Apartment Listing | Model Name | Bed/Bath | Priced From |
|---|---|---|---|
| The Club At Town Center | The Hampton | 1BR,1BA | $1,137 |
| Pine Meadows Apartments | Two Bedroom Two Bathroom 60% | 2BR,2BA | $1,175 |
| The Edge at Town Center | The Atlantic | 1BR,1BA | $1,223 |
| The Drake at Deerwood | A2 | 1BR,1BA | $1,305 |
| The Colony at Deerwood Apartments | A1 (The Glen) | 1BR,1BA | $1,315 |
| Eddison at Deerwood Park | Messina | 1BR,1BA | $1,320 |
| JTB Apartments | 1 | 1BR,1BA | $1,345 |
| Arelia James Island | Siesta Key | 1BR,1BA | $1,364 |
| MAA Town Center | Broadway | 1BR,1BA | $1,378 |
| The Hudson at Deerwood | B1 - The Rome | 2BR,2BA | $1,387 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Windy Hill Apartments
What is a cheap apartment in Windy Hill?
A cheap apartment is any apartment up to the 30% percentile of cost for the area, which in Windy Hill is under $1,387.
What is the price of a cheap apartment in Windy Hill?
The cheapest apartment in Windy Hill is The Club At Town Center which is listed at $1,140, while the average apartment in Windy Hill costs $1,711.
What types of apartments are the cheapest in Windy Hill?
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 19 regular apartments in Windy Hill that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.
